How to Submit Abstracts
An abstract must be submitted on to BIAC by either email or fax. Abstracts may be submitted, and presentations made, in either French or English.
PREPARATION OF ABSTRACT
- -The abstract should contain a concise statement of:
- -Intent of the presentation;
- -Content subjects and a brief overview of each subject;
- -Multimedia portions of presentation;
- -Conclusion;
- -Clear indication if a question and answer or discussion will follow.
Language Presentation will be presented in either French or English.
An abstract is not a formal publication and therefore should not include literature references or grant acknowledgments, etc.
SUBJECT CATEGORIES
For the purpose of review and programming only, abstracts will be divided into categories. Indicate the category you have chosen.
Strategy: Successful strategies to facilitate a resumption of normal activities by increasing self-reliance in daily living over time (short term and long term) for people living with an acquired brain injury.
Education: Education programs, reintegration methods over time and tools for caregivers and stakeholders who provide services to people living with an acquired brain injury.
Prevention: Strategies and innovation promoting prevention of acquired brain injury.
Support: Resumption of activity and social integration through a support network of family, friends, caregivers, health professionals, etc for people living with an acquired brain injury.
